The Children's Museum of Indianapolis is not only an incredible space for families, but it is also one of the premier event venues in Indianapolis. The museum offers a unique and memorable setting for events large and small, from weddings to corporate gatherings.

One of the key features of the museum as an event venue is the variety of spaces available. Whether you're looking for an intimate gathering or a grand celebration, the museum has you covered. From the Sunburst Atrium with its soaring ceiling and natural light, to the expansive Riley Children's Health Sports Legends Experience®, there are spaces to suit every need.
